" Men thinking freely, will, in particular instances, think differently. But still as the greater part of the measures which arise in the course of public business are related to, or dependent on, some great leading general principles in government, a man... "
Thoughts on the Cause of the Present Discontents - Página 114
de Edmund Burke - 1784 - 118 páginas
